PoP series is awesome, simply cause Ubisoft really stayed on point with this one, i've played all three, i doubt i get the rival swords, its just PoP3 on the wii with a longer chariot race and a few extras, doubt that will dramaticly change the story end

the game is pretty much the trials of the Prince on how he unleashed the sands of time, and how it has effected him and all those around him by the choices he made, when the sequal dropped, the prince had become rather dark and brooding, with the theme song i stand alone, you can understand why when he was always being chased by the guardian of the sands the Dahaka, yet the prince third to right the wrongs by the choices he made
by the third, everything he did pretty much backfired on him and now he has to finally put the rest the sands and the villian who now seeks to control them, along with the darkside awake from an encounter he had while battling sand creatures

over all the game is like A+, storyline is nice, it well worth it, sooner or later they should just put it in a tri-pack and sell it

if you looking towards another game that dances along the style of PoP for like the ps3 or the 360, look up assassins creed, now that game looks awesome
